Output 63674a2ceccdae36320682b8988c76648999457e75744465cf421f44e6eaa449:14

value
19640845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6df4160143c7c2be78f82e40eb8817f8a85a030 OP_EQUAL
address
MWQVug9FZkP9XMqzX1qCMqV8k3Rz8Hrq5F
transaction
63674a2ceccdae36320682b8988c76648999457e75744465cf421f44e6eaa449
spent
true